Fundamentally, Moroccan Interior Design celebrates centuries of global influence. Gem-laden palettes—cobalt blues, luscious emerald greens, and saffron—echo desert sunsets and sea-inspired vistas, whereas ornately carved wood showcases masterful craftsmanship. Angelenos often begin modestly: a silk throw pillow on a linen sofa, or a bold kilim draped over a neutral rug, immediately introducing depth and visual energy.

Ceramic artistry defines Moroccan Decor, and Los Angeles dwellings profit from its sparkling surfaces. Precisely cut zellige tiles transform kitchen backsplashes, garden fountains, and accent tables. The slightly uneven glaze captures sunlight, dancing across the day. For renters, painted arabesque accents offer a removable alternative that maintains authenticity without permanent installation.

Lighting transforms mood, and in Moroccan Interior Design pierced-metal lanterns project spellbinding shadows. In loft-style Southern California layouts, a singular brass chandelier anchors the dining zone, while smaller glass pendants lend color to kitchen islands. Because Los Angeles evenings stay balmy, patio lanterns and ceramic fountains prolong gatherings, surrounding guests in a gentle glow and soft water lilt.

Statement furniture melds art and function. Low leather poufs, inlaid accent tables, and hand-carved cedar benches offer focal points for condos across Southern California. Their gallery-worthy nature speaks to Los Angeles appreciation for unique design. Pair these treasures with textured Beni Ourain rugs underfoot to ground polished concrete or wide-plank oak floors.

Textiles are still the essence of Moroccan Decor. Berber wedding blankets sparkle under pendant light, while cactus-silk pillows offer bursts of color to minimalist interiors. Layering textures is critical: a flat-woven kilim under a tufted rug, a linen throw next to embroidered velvet, all creating a collected look cherished by discerning Angelenos.
